What major international conflict dominated global politics following the Soviet invasion of Afghanistan? 🔊
The major international conflict that dominated global politics following the Soviet invasion of Afghanistan in 1979 was the Cold War, particularly the subsequent Soviet-Afghan War. This conflict not only showcased the tension between the U.S. and Soviet Union but also catalyzed the involvement of various global powers and factions. The U.S. supported Afghan mujahideen fighters, leading to a prolonged guerrilla war that drained Soviet resources and contributed to the eventual dissolution of the Soviet Union in 1991. The conflict also had significant implications for U.S. foreign policy, leading to increased military spending and involvement in the Middle East.
